Crosslinking agents are fundamental to modifying the rheological properties of polymer-based fluids used in oilfield operations. In the context of hydraulic fracturing, a primary application for these chemicals, crosslinking agents are responsible for transforming low-viscosity polymer solutions into high-viscosity gels. This transformation is achieved by forming chemical bonds between polymer chains, creating a three-dimensional network. This network structure is essential for the fluid's ability to transport proppants effectively into the created fractures, thus ensuring that the well remains conductive for hydrocarbon flow. Organic boron compounds are particularly adept at this due to their chemical structure and reactivity with common polymer viscosifiers.

The impact of effective crosslinking on oil well productivity is multifaceted. Firstly, it enables the creation of deeper and more extensive fracture networks. The high viscosity of the cross-linked fluid ensures that proppant is carried further into these fractures, preventing them from closing prematurely. This directly translates to improved flow conductivity from the reservoir to the wellbore. Secondly, the controlled rheology imparted by these petroleum industry auxiliaries helps to minimize friction pressures during pumping, allowing for higher injection rates and more efficient fracturing treatments. Furthermore, the stability of the cross-linked fluid under reservoir conditions is key to sustained productivity. Organic boron crosslinkers, when properly formulated, offer excellent resistance to shear and thermal degradation, maintaining their gel strength throughout the operation. This ensures that the proppant pack remains stable and the fracture conductivity is preserved over time, leading to a longer productive life for the well.
